    About Woodside

     

    We know great results come from our people feeling valued, getting the support they need to reach their full potential as well as bring their whole self to work. We also recognise that enduring, meaningful relationships with communities are fundamental to maintaining our licence to operate.

     

    Technology and innovation are essential to our long-term sustainability. We are growing our carbon and new energy businesses using technology to reduce emissions and the carbon footprint of our products. We are working to improving energy efficiency, offset emissions, reduce emissions intensity and explore options for lower-carbon energy. Woodside led the development of the LNG industry in Australia and is applying this same pioneering spirit to solving future energy challenges.

     

    Our global headquarters are based in Perth and our state-of-the-art campus reflects the quality of life Perth is known for - with a six Green Star rating, advanced wellness features and flexibility in how you work.

    About the Role

     

    Our Talent Acquisition team have a track record of delivering great results across the business. We partner with leaders from all areas of the business, and source the best talent globally.

     

    We are seeking a new team member to help us deliver exceptional outcomes in the new India office in Bengaluru. We are looking for someone who can build high trust relationships with stakeholders, up to and including Executive leaders. You will be able to achieve this through your excellent communication and interpersonal skills, ability to guide and influence to achieve outcomes, and underpinned by your market knowledge and by your demonstrated excellent service delivery.

     

    Duties and Responsibilities

     

    This role offers the ability to work closely with the India based HR Manager, Perth based HR Teams and leaders to deliver the recruitment activities for building a new Bengaluru office which is expected to grow to approximately 400 employees by the end of 2027.

     

    You will be able to guide and influence hiring decisions, have access to senior leaders and executives, and directly impact culture by hiring the people who share our vision.

     

    On a day-to-day basis you will carry out the full range of TA responsibilities from job brief, advertising, screening, interview, due diligence, offer and acceptance and ensuring a positive onboarding experience up to day 1.

     

    Amongst other activities you will also get the opportunity to engage in brand building activities and attend events on behalf of Woodside and oversee external vendors.

     

    The role is expected to evolve over time as recruitment strategies evolve to match the business requirements. Initially the primary responsibilities will include working closely with a Perth-based TA Specialist and being responsible for:

     

    • Local vendor relationship building, process management and controls
    • Managing local and virtual interview campaigns with candidates, leaders from various locations and local recruitment vendors
    • New hire remuneration assessment and gaining alignment with leaders
    • Candidate offer negotiation and liaison with Perth Office for contract creation
    • Working with agencies to ensure regular engagement with candidates up until Day 1
    • Initiating and monitoring due diligence

     

    Skills and Experience

     

    • We are looking for an experienced recruiter, preferably with client-side / owner / operator type organisation, but we are open to considering people with agency and other in-house experiences.
    • You’ll be able to demonstrate experience in full end to end recruitment activities.
    • Demonstrated experience in sourcing for diverse candidates in a tight market.
    • A commitment to diversity, and unwavering values of inclusion, respect and integrity are fundamental to this role.
    • Strong knowledge of remuneration principles and appreciation of importance of adhering to fair and consistent application of standards.
    • You will have a collaborative style with an ability to build and maintain high-trust, genuine and effective relationships with all stakeholders (both internal and external).
    • There is a high level of coordination in the role, so you'll have strong attention to detail, and a methodical and planned approach to processes and deliverables.

     

    Desired experiences:

     

    • Experience working in a Global Capability Centre, running bulk recruitment campaigns.
    • Knowledge of a range of White-collar professional roles; particularly digital roles
    • Experience with Search tools such as LinkedIn Recruiter
    • Experience working with SuccessFactors, or other large ERP systems
    • Degree qualifications in HR, Psychology, or similar would be a benefit, but not essential.
